Hospitals to Sponsor NJFamilyCare Enrollment Sessions for Medical Benefits
Wednesday, March 18, 2009
CAMDEN, N.J. -- Lourdes Health System in conjunction with NJFamilyCare, will host enrollment sessions for qualified children and families in recognition of Cover the Uninsured Week. Sessions will be held from 10 a.m. to 3 p.m. on Monday, March 23 at Our Lady of Lourdes Medical Center, 1600 Haddon Avenue, Camden; and from 10 a.m. to 3 p.m., Thursday, March 26 at Lourdes Medical Center of Burlington County, 218 Sunset Road, Willingboro. Representatives from AmeriChoice, one of several NJFamilyCare providers, will be available to help eligible applicants review enrollment requirements and apply for appropriate coverage.
Cover the Uninsured Week is a national campaign sponsored by the Robert Wood Johnson Foundation to create awareness about the plight of the uninsured and to provide resources to families and individuals in need. NJFamilyCare, which provides free or low-cost coverage for uninsured minors and for low-income parents of eligible children, is accepting new applications from parents at or below the federal poverty level. Eligibility is based on a family's size, including children and parents, and monthly income. Immigrants whose documentation grants them permanent residency in the United States are eligible.
Documentation needed by applicants to complete their enrollment includes:
- personal identification of parents and children, such as Social Security cards and birth certificates;
- proof of income, including the applicant's last four pay stubs;
- proof of residency, such as utility or phone bills or a notarized letter from a landlord.
